Buying Guide: Key Purchase Considerations

Choosing the right battery involves assessing several core factors that influence performance, safety, and total ownership cost. The following considerations help compare 24V-specific packs with multi-volt options and guide decisions based on riding style and bike setup.

  • Voltage compatibility: Most e-bikes and controllers are designed for a specific nominal voltage. A 24V battery works well with light or mid-power systems, while 36V and 48V packs are common for higher-powered bikes. Check your controller and motor ratings to avoid underperformance or component stress.
  • Capacity and range: Battery capacity (Ah) directly affects range. A typical 10Ah pack may cover urban rides of 20–40 miles, while 20Ah or higher extends ranges substantially. Consider your typical ride length, terrain, and assist level to select the right capacity.
  • BMS protection: A smart battery management system protects cells from overcharge, over-discharge, short circuits, and overheating. BMS rating (e.g., 15A, 20A, 30A) indicates how aggressively it protects and how much current it can safely provide during discharge.
  • Charger compatibility: Some packs include a dedicated charger (e.g., 2A or 2A fast chargers) whereas others rely on your existing charger. Ensure the charger voltage matches the battery’s nominal voltage and that connector types are compatible with your bike’s charging port.
  • Connectors and mounting: Look for common connectors (XT60, T-Plug, Anderson) and mounting points that fit your frame. A well-sealed IP rating and included mounting hardware simplify installation and weather resistance.
  • Durability and weather resistance: Outdoor riding demands weatherproof enclosures. IP65-rated or higher cases, along with robust seals, help extend battery life in rain, mud, and dust.
  • Size, weight, and fit: Battery dimensions determine whether you can mount the pack on the downtube, rear rack, or within a frame cavity. Weighing options affect handling and bike balance, especially on lighter builds.
  • Charging time and lifecycle: Faster charging reduces downtime, but frequent fast charging can stress cells if not supported by a quality BMS. Look for cycle life estimates (often 1000+ cycles) to gauge long-term performance.
  • Warranty and support: A solid warranty and accessible support help with troubleshooting, replacements, and firmware updates for smart BMS features.
  • Safety and chemistry: LiFePO4 cells offer stability and longer cycle life, while other Li-ion chemistries may deliver higher energy density. Choose based on safety, climate, and maintenance preferences.

In practice, a rider choosing a 24V pack should prioritize a compact footprint, a reliable BMS, and a charger that matches their motor’s requirements. For riders using higher-wattage motors, a multi-volt package with a flexible installation footprint may deliver better long-term value by supporting future upgrades without replacing the entire system.
